unsinged Definition
- 1not burnt or scorched
- 2not having the feathers removed by burning

Summary: unsinged in Brief
The term 'unsinged' [ʌnˈsɪŋdʒd] refers to something that is not burnt or scorched, or has not had its feathers removed by burning. It is often used in the context of cooking or preparing food, as in 'The cake was unsinged and perfectly baked.'
